#785ec2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#785ec2 is composed of 47.1% red, 36.9%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.1% cyan, 51.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 255.6 degrees, a saturation of 45% and a lightness of 56.5%. #785ec2 color hex could be obtained by blending #f0bcff with #000085.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

#785ec2 color description : Moderate violet.

#785ec2 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#785ec2 has RGB values of R:120, G:94, B:194 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0.52,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 7888578.

Shades and Tints of #785ec2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05040a is the darkest color, while #fbfaf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#785ec2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c8997 is the less saturated color, while #5b22fe is the most saturated one.
